Job Summary:
The Category Manager Drives strategic sourcing, contract negotiations, and cost optimization for medical/non-medical supplies and services. Ensure vendor compliance and partner with stakeholders to enhance total cost of ownership and supply chain efficiency.
Job Responsibilities:
-Own and execute end-to-end category strategies, including leading strategic sourcing events, aligning initiatives to long-term objectives, governing implementation and adoption, measuring performance, and driving continuous improvement across cost, service, risk and value.
-Design, implement, and continuously enhance buying programs and preferred supplier frameworks to aggregate purchasing power, standardize materials and suppliers, improve service levels, and strengthen accountability across the organization.
-Serve as the primary point of accountability for assigned categories by partnering with internal and external stakeholders to define requirements, influence demand and standards, manage expectations, and foster collaborative, performance-driven supplier relationships.
-Contribute to the broader evolution and reputation of the Procurement function by promoting disciplined spend management, operation excellence, and cross-functional collaboration.
-Negotiate and review NDA’s, Contracts and Agreements with key Suppliers.
-Results oriented, with the ability to manage multiple priorities and drive initiatives from strategy through execution and ongoing performance management.
-Analyze spending, and supply chain data to identify savings, and improve (TCO).
-Partner with clinical staff, internal stakeholders and legal team to standardize products and improve operational efficiency.
-Track KPI’s, analyze category performance and present findings and recommendations to Procurement Management.
-Cross-functional collaboration with internal departments on promotions, campaigns, and holistic business objectives.
